Crynodeb
1. The post holder would be trained on the job through a combination of instruction and practice and by attending Patient Casenote, Information Governance, iPM, Medisoft training and any required e-learning. 2. To ensure that a clear understanding is obtained surrounding data quality and data protection and be able to work to this guidance. 3. To ensure that a firm understanding is obtained of all administration processes in the Referral to Treatment Access policy and APNs (Administration Procedure Notes) and be able to work to this level. (In house manuals are available for reference). 4. To compile and sort patient clinic attendance sheets and be responsible for checking that clinics have been received into Reception. 5. To receive and welcome patients and relatives to the department and direct to appropriate waiting area. 6. To ensure the In Touch system is kept up to date for when patients arrive using the Self Check In Kiosks in the reception areas. 7. The post holder would have direct patient contact and therefore may come into contact with unpleasant working conditions, due to patients being ill or injured. The post holder would also need empathy and tact to deal with patients that may be anxious, angry or upset. 8. To ensure the patients details are up to date on both the computer system and update front sheet and labels of Health Record Folder notes as necessary. 9. To admit and discharge patients who are attending for minor or day case operations adding the appropriate procedure code where necessary. 10. To ensure that patients not eligible for treatment in the hospital complete the appropriate process e.g. overseas visitors. 11. To endeavour to accommodate follow up patients that arrive without an appointment that request to be seen once agreed with nurses/clinician. If patient has not been referred into the hospital advise patient to see their GP. 12. To make follow up appointments within six weeks according to the consultant requirements and clinic booking rules. 13. In compliance with the Referral to Treatment Access Policy ensure all follow up appointments and follow up waiting list entries have the relevant RTT code added to iPM. 14. To record the appointment outcome onto iPM system within 24 hours of appointment and input procedure code for the procedure that has taken place during the patients consultation. 15. To chase any DNA/Outcome forms during each session to ensure that data is recorded on iPM correctly in accordance with the Referral to Treatment Access Policy. 16. To deal with telephone and verbal enquiries from patients, relatives, consultants, other departments and GP practices in a courteous manner, seeking advice when required. 17. To assist patients with any queries relating to Hospital Transport. 18. To request and prepare patient notes when required and ensure completed in appropriate timeliness. 19. Tracing in and out all patient casenotes within the department. 20. To ensure that any loose documents are filed in the appropriate section and to tidy and repair damaged patient casenotes. 21. To ensure that an individual performance review is obtained from the supervising line manager on an annual basis. 22. To assist in informal training by showing other members of staff, locums or NVQ students the job as requested. 23. Provide support to other admin areas within the Royal Eye Infirmary in the event of sickness, annual leave or vacancies. 24. To provide administrative support alongside the nursing team when the needs of the service require this. 25. To answer the Urgent Care phone obtaining the patient information & liaising with the Triage Nurse ensuring the appointment details are recorded/updated on IPM. 26. To prepare patient packs for use in Urgent care. 27. To upload Urgent Care information on Medisoft. 28. To Meet and Greet patients as and when required.
